After parting ways with P.O.D. four years ago, original guitarist Marcos Curiel has reunited with the San Diego-based rock act for its next release, "When Angels & Serpents Dance," due April 8 via INO/Columbia. "I'm excited to be back," Curiel tells Billboard.com. "And they're definitely excited to have me back." The forthcoming album, the band's first since 2006's "Testify," also features guest appearances from the Marley Sisters, Suicidal Tendencies singer Mike Muir and Helmet guitarist Paige Hamilton.
